poodle

English

Etymology

From German Pudel, a shortened form of Pudelhund, a compound of Hund (dog) and the German Low German term Pudel, P?del (puddle), from the onomatopoeic term pudeln (to splash about).

Noun

poodle (plural poodles)

  1. A breed of dog originating in Europe as hunting dogs, and having heavy, curly coat in a solid color; their shoulder height indicates their classification as standard, medium, miniature, or toy.
  2. (figuratively) A person servile towards someone whom he or she considers his or her superior.

choodle

English

Etymology

Blend of chihuahua +? poodle

Pronunciation

Noun

choodle (plural choodles)

  1. (slang) A mixed breed dog that is partially chihuahua and partially poodle.
